Output 860c863f90432d7a7a035074a4176f37efc55ca2b3bfb4bcbb72bc433cdda8aa:0

value
698840000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a217721a58aa5dd3af2b220ef82d374103eaea87 OP_EQUALVERIFY OP_CHECKSIG
address
1Fn4Z7aFJG3EmSotrHxtRQUWE4ciWFjtuX
transaction
860c863f90432d7a7a035074a4176f37efc55ca2b3bfb4bcbb72bc433cdda8aa
spent
true